What’s the Best Sized Dumpster to Use for My Project in Harrison?

10 Yard Dumpster

10 yard dumpster in Harrison

10 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 4 pick-up trucks of waste material. These dumpsters are most often used for smaller projects such as garage/basement clean outs, small bathroom remodels, kitchen remodels, small roof replacements up to 1500 sq ft or a small deck removal up to 500 sq ft.

20 Yard Dumpster

20 yard dumpster in Harrison

20 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 8 pick-up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for projects like flooring or carpet removal for a large house, roof replacements up to 3,000 sq ft, deck removal up to 400 sq ft, or large garage/basement clean outs.

30 Yard Dumpster

30 yard dumpster in Harrison

30 yard roll off dumpsters hold about 12 pick up trucks of waste material. They are most often used for projects like new home constructions, large home additions, siding or window replacements for a small to medium sized house, or garage/basement demolition.

40 Yard Dumpster

40 yard dumpster in Harrison

40 yard roll off dumpsters hold approximately 16 pick up trucks of waste material. They’re often used for large projects like commercial clean outs, window replacement or siding for a large home, large home renovations, large construction projects, or large commercial roofing projects.

Below are just a few of the typical jobs customers have used our dumpsters for and the sizes that might be right for your own project:

Waste Removal or Basic Remodeling: In general, a 20 cubic yard dumpster is ideal for remodeling a single room in your home, or performing a general cleanup. A 20 cubic yard dumpster rental will handle about 6 truckloads of waste, unless you have much larger objects like appliances you’re getting rid of.

Home Remodeling: When remodeling numerous rooms in your house or having contracting work done a 30 cubic yard dumpster is normally an ideal option. This permits for a greater volume of trash to be easily disposed of and will ensure you don’t need various trips to dispose of it.

Garage, Attic or Basement Cleanouts: Sorting through unwanted objects or debris from your storage areas is a great way to free up more space in your home. The normal sized home storage area can be cleaned out using a 10-15 cubic yard dumpster. However, if you are disposing of large items or appliances, then a 20 cubic yard dumpster rental selection would be far better.

Complete Home Cleanout Projects: For things such as furniture or large appliances that you’re cleaning out of your home, a 15-20 cubic yard dumpster would be ideal for the standard house. For larger homes, however, a 30 cubic yard dumpster would be a much better choice since it would amount to around 9 regular truckloads of waste.

Landscaping Projects: In general, yard work and landscaping waste materials won’t need to have a huge amount of dumpster volume. Because of this, these sorts of projects usually only require a 10-15 cubic yard dumpster unless it consists of a large amount of tree branches.

Contracting Projects: For large renovation, home improvement or construction tasks a big dumpster size, such as a 40 cubic yard option, would be ideal. If you have a substantial renovation project ahead of you, then you can bet they’ll be a whole lot of waste to dispose of. Keep in mind, if you will be disposing of very heavy objects such as concrete or bricks, you’ll need a specially designed dumpster to handle that.

The size and volume of the dumpster you rent will frequently depend on the amount and weight of the materials you’re disposing of. How Much Should I Pay for Renting a Dumpster in Harrison?

In general,you can expect to pay around $195 to $1,000 for a roll-off dumpster rental in Harrison. Dumpsters for rent in Harrison can vary in cost based on different things.

One of the largest factors you need to think about is the size of the dumpster. You must plan which type of bin to get so you can avoid paying extra rental fees. For small types of bins, you can expect to pay more or less $200. If you require a larger dumpster, you may spend close to $1000. Most rental services include the travel costs into the final bill without you even knowing. Always verify the final rates with the company before handing over your credit card information.

Cost of your dumpster rental may also be impacted by the following:

– Overall weight of the waste material.
– Hazardous materials or waste necessitating special disposal methods.
– Extra landfill fees for certain materials in some states, such as appliances or mattresses.
– Exceeding your dumpster’s weight limit.
– Getting ahold of local permits.
– Trying to keep the dumpster for longer than the initial rental period.

Are There Permit Requirements for Dumpster Rentals in Harrison?

If you intend on placing the dumpster on public property or an area outside your own property in Harrison, then a city permit might be required first. A permit might also be required if you are taking part in a construction, cleanup or renovation project that requires the dumpster to be positioned in a location other than your driveway, such as the sidewalk or alongside the street. In general, a permit will not be necessary as long as the dumpster is being inserted on your own property such as a driveway.

In order to stay clear of having to obtain a permit in Harrison, it’s always better to make sure the dumpster rental size is ideal to be placed on your own property, such as on your driveway. In this case you have total control over positioning and can keep clear of permit requirements. Even if you do end up requiring a permit, it’s a relatively easy process. You can visit Harrison’s Public Works website and just fill out the correct form. In the case of a customer being a part of a local Homeowner’s Association, you’ll want to verify with your representative to discover if they have guidelines surrounding dumpster placement.
